Good Pub Guide Recommended
Unpretentious own-brew pub scoring well for food as well as beer from its unique four-storey Victorian brewhouse
This is pleasantly airy place to sit and enjoy a meal sample one of the four excellent beers that are brewed in the Victorian John Roberts brewhouse (which is a separate business) across the yard. These are served from old-fashioned handpumps; also several wines by the glass, carry-out kegs and the brewery sells beer by the barrel. The recently modernised dining has a smart oak and glass dining room, but the front bar remains as characterfully ungimmicky as it's always been. It's genuinely part of the local community - you might chance upon the film club, live jazz, morris dancers, a brass band playing in the garden or the local rugby club enjoying a drink, and in July they hold a popular annual beer festival. There are newspapers to read, and a good range of board games.Good Pub Guide Food
Tasty, and in generous portions, bar food includes soup and sandwiches, starters such as spiced cajun chicken salad, breaded calamari and organic smoked salmon pâté, and main courses like the popular braised beef and wild mushrooms in beer with potato cake, rumpsteak burger with bacon, oriental stir-fry, and chargrilled tuna and king prawn kebabs; puddings such as chocolate brownie and strawberry kebab, and hot pear and chocolate pudding.
